With excessive heat warnings in effect for most Texas residents, the Texas Department of State Health Services urges people to be aware of the signs of heat illness and take precautions to protect themselves from heat exhaustion and heat stroke.

The best defense against heat-related illness is prevention. Stay cool, drink plenty of fluids, wear cool clothing and limit strenuous outdoor activities. Other precautions:

Take action at the first sign of heat illness!

Symptoms of heat illness include heavy sweating, muscle cramps, weakness, dizziness, nausea, weak but rapid pulse and headaches. People experiencing these symptoms should find shade, drink water slowly and make sure there is good ventilation. If symptoms don’t improve, seek medical attention.

Hormonal imbalance in women occurs when there is too much or too little of the female s*x hormones in the bloodstream.

While it is normal for hormones to fluctuate throughout the various stages of a woman’s life–puberty, pregnancy, breastfeeding, perimenopause, and menopause – a hormone imbalance can be a sign of something more serious.
